Output efba12334c807dc355c7437da20b1a35ff05d462e0a39ba22f2be99e700410de: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 192daaaf091aed26b0d2e40fc004d1c4b7452ddf OP_EQUALVERIFY OP_CHECKSIG
address
13J8bn1XW4nhpPFH3azAX5P1EuCPLAhLcv
transaction
efba12334c807dc355c7437da20b1a35ff05d462e0a39ba22f2be99e700410de
spent
true